基于改进遗传算法的结构损伤识别

摘    要:结构损伤识别问题在数学上可以转化为一种带约束的目标函数优化求解。将基于混沌系统的优化理论和免疫系统的基本机制提出的自适应免疫遗传算法用于结构损伤识别,研究其有效性和可行性。通过平面框架单元损伤识别算例分析,表明该方法是实用可行的。

关 键 词:混沌  免疫  自适应遗传算法  结构损伤识别

Structural Damage Identification Based on the Improved Genetic Algorithm

Abstract:The problem of structural damage identification can be converted to an optimization solution of the objective function with constraint in mathematics. The adaptive immune genetic algorithm, which was pro posed based on the optimization mechanism of chaotic system and the basic mechanism of immune system, is employed to identify the structural damage. The efficacy and feasibility of this method is studied in this paper. Numerical results of the element damage identification to the plane framed structure example demonstrate that this method is practical and feasible.
Keywords:chaos  immune  adaptive genetic algorithm  structural damage identification
